Abstract
In an apparatus for treating a wafer-shaped article, a spin chuck is provided for holding and rotating a wafer-shaped article. A liquid dispenser comprises a check valve positioned so as to prevent process liquid from dripping out of a discharge nozzle of the liquid dispenser. A valve seat of the check valve is at a distance in a range of 20 mm to 100 mm from an outlet opening of said discharge nozzle.
